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,528 per month in Bialystok vs $2,316 in Lisbon, rent included.

A couple spends around $2,178 per month in Bialystok vs $3,361 in Lisbon, rent included.

A family of three spends $2,828 per month in Bialystok vs $4,405 in Lisbon, rent included.

Bialystok is about 34% cheaper than Lisbon,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both Bialystok and Lisbon sit above the global median – Bialystok by 11%, Lisbon by 69%.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$563 in Bialystok versus $1,677 in Lisbon.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 5% higher in Lisbon,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$48.00 in Bialystok versus $63.0 in Lisbon.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$217 vs $283 – making Bialystok the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
